| Input Voltage Range | 100-240V AC, 50/60Hz |
| Output Voltage | 12V DC |
| Output Current | 1A |
| Connector Type | US standard wall barrel plug |
| Protections | Over current, over voltage, short circuit, over temperature |
| Compatibility | Supports all 12V ride-on toys and bumper cars with round hole charging port |

How Do You Troubleshoot Issues with Jeep AC Adapter Plugs?
Troubleshooting issues with Jeep AC adapter plugs involves several steps to identify and resolve the problem effectively.
- Check the Power Source: Verify that the power source is functioning correctly by testing it with another device.
- Inspect the Adapter Plug: Examine the AC adapter plug for any visible damage such as frayed wires or bent prongs.
- Test the Socket Connection: Ensure that the socket where the adapter is plugged in is clean and free of debris that might impede the connection.
- Examine Compatibility: Confirm that the AC adapter plug is compatible with your Jeep model to ensure proper functionality.
- Look for Blown Fuses: Investigate if any fuses related to the AC system have blown, which can prevent the adapter from working.
- Reset the System: Sometimes, resetting the Jeep’s electrical system can resolve minor issues with the AC adapter plug.
Checking the power source involves plugging the AC adapter into a different outlet or using a multimeter to ensure that the outlet is providing the correct voltage. If the power source is malfunctioning, it could be the root cause of the issue.
Inspecting the adapter plug requires a careful look for physical damage like cuts or corrosion. Damage can affect the electrical flow and may require replacing the adapter entirely.
Testing the socket connection means ensuring that the outlet or socket where the adapter is connected is not loose or dirty. A proper connection is crucial for the adapter to receive power.
Examining compatibility necessitates checking the specifications of the AC adapter against your Jeep’s requirements. Using an incompatible adapter can lead to operational failures.
Looking for blown fuses includes checking the fuse box for any blown fuses related to the AC system, as a blown fuse can interrupt the power supply to the adapter.
Resetting the system could involve disconnecting the battery for a few minutes or following the specific reset procedure for your Jeep model, which might clear any electronic glitches affecting the adapter’s functionality.
